Screening of David Huntley’s Documentary: The People’s Forest

June 29, 2018 @ 11:00 am - 12:30 pm

Free

Join us for a special viewing of “The People’s Forest: The Story of the White Mountain National Forest.” This 48-minute documentary by filmmaker David Huntley tells “…one of the greatest environmental comeback stories in American history.” In the late 1800s, the White Mountains suffered from extensive logging, and between 1880 and 1910, hundreds of thousands of acres were destroyed by forest fires, followed by erosion and flooding. The destruction of New Hampshire’s forests led to a grassroots conservation movement led by citizens, politicians, and business and civic groups who believed that conservation could benefit both the environment and the economy.
